The story of Agnes Harris began in 1910 in Kingston-upon-Hull, Yorkshire, England. In 1911, Agnes Harris resided in Kingston-upon-Hull, Yorkshire, England. In 1939, Agnes Harris resided in Kingston-upon-Hull, Yorkshire, England. Agnes Harris married Alfred Comins, and had children including Marlene A Comins. Agnes Harris passed away in 1980 in Kingston-upon-Hull, Yorkshire, England.
